Transaction 20236440376afb7fee97998b85cf8ce5728bcfa219908f5b1db324583d3540e4
1 Input
1 Output
-
20236440376afb7fee97998b85cf8ce5728bcfa219908f5b1db324583d3540e4:0
- value
- 15989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 306d1064fb68ebf05455d7b8caa5d5b11ff1dff9 OP_EQUAL
- address
- 36751etPLr7rxzfoi8z1Y5VPSgZ6K9hGHa